Career path
| Career Role (Autonomous Vehicle Waste Management) | Description |
|---|---|
| Autonomous Vehicle Waste Management Engineer | Develops and implements algorithms for optimizing waste collection routes and minimizing environmental impact using autonomous vehicles. High demand for AI and robotics expertise. |
| Autonomous Vehicle Technician (Waste Management) | Maintains and repairs autonomous waste collection vehicles, ensuring optimal performance and safety. Requires strong mechanical and robotics skills. |
| Waste Management Data Analyst (Autonomous Systems) | Analyzes data generated by autonomous waste collection systems to improve efficiency and predict maintenance needs. Strong data analysis and visualization skills are essential. |
| Autonomous Fleet Manager (Waste Collection) | Oversees the operation and maintenance of a fleet of autonomous waste collection vehicles, optimizing performance and resource allocation. Experience with fleet management systems is crucial. |
